{"data":{"id":"us-ut/utah-code-76-7-328","jurisdiction":"us-ut","citation":"Utah Code § 76-7-328","heading":"Hearing to determine necessity of physician's conduct.","body":"(1) A physician accused of an offense under Section 76-7-326 may seek a hearing before the Medical Licensing Board created in Section 58-67-201 on whether the physician's conduct was necessary to save the life of the mother whose life was endangered by a physical disorder, physical illness, or physical injury, including a life endangering physical condition caused by or arising from the pregnancy itself.\n(2) The findings on that issue are admissible on that issue at the trial of the physician. Upon a motion from the physician, the court shall delay the beginning of the trial for not more than 30 days to permit such a hearing to take place.","path":["Title 76 Criminal Offenses","Chapter 76-7 Offenses Against the Family","Part 76-7-3 Abortion"],"source_url":"https://le.utah.gov/xcode/Title76/Chapter7/76-7-S328.html","current_through":"2026 General Session","vintage":"","retrieved_at":"2026-09-03T11:34:34Z","sha256":"085132af07a98603229f35eda561be5324476184ed00b5541eaff8d34fbec82d","source_id":"us-ut","stale":false,"prev":"us-ut/utah-code-76-7-327","next":"us-ut/utah-code-76-7-330"},"notice":"GroundRules: Original legal text.
